Winter Driving Tips:

  • Avoid driving when you are tired, at all costs. Being rested behind the wheel means you will be more alert which will lead to fewer hazards and potential collisions.
  • DO NOT let your vehicle warm up in an enclosed area, such as a garage.
  • Always make sure your tires are filled to the correct PSI number.
  • To avoid gas line freezes, always keep your gas tank filled to at least a half tank.
  • In snowy, cold, or rainy weather, avoid using your parking brake.
  • In those same weather conditions, avoid using cruise control.
  • ALWAYS look and steer in the direction you want your vehicle to go in.
  • ALWAYS wear your seatbelt in your vehicle no matter the duration of your trip.
  • Check the forecast, road conditions, and traffic before heading out, if roads are closed or look bad – stay home and do not risk your safety.
